Specifications:
- Plant Type: Perennial Phlox (Phlox paniculata)
- Flower Color: Pink, Red, or Purple (depending on variety)
- Flower Size: 3-4 inches (7-10 cm) in diameter
- Bloom Time: Mid-Summer to Fall
- Height: 18-24 inches (46-61 cm)
- Spread: 18-24 inches (46-61 cm)
- Sun Requirements: Full Sun to Partial Shade
- Soil Requirements: Well-drained, fertile soil
- Hardiness Zones: 4-8
